4,295,015,260 is a composite number, even.
4,295,015,260 (four billion two hundred ninety-five million fifteen thousand two hundred sixty) is an even 10-digit number. It is a composite number with 24 divisors, and factors as 2² × 5 × 3,389 × 63,367. Its proper divisors sum to 4,727,320,580,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000BB5C.
